ORESA Ventures buys in outstanding Medicover shares ORESA Ventures' offer to acquire the outstanding minority interest in Medicover has been successfully completed and ORESA Ventures now controls 95%* of the issued shares in Medicover. Through this transaction the number of ORESA Ventures' shares outstanding will increase by 2,053,998 shares to a total of 11,753,281 shares. The Net Asset Value will amount to MUSD 76.9, equivalent to USD 6.54 per share. Medicover is the largest private healthcare operator in Poland and is expanding rapidly throughout the Region. Operations have already been established in Romania, Hungary and Estonia. "We expect that the market for private healthcare will show strong growth in the Region over the coming years. Medicover has a unique market position and a well established brand name. It is in a very good position to continue its strong growth. By acquiring additional shares in Medicover we are in a better position to accom-modate a future strategic transaction", says Fredrik Rågmark, Managing Director of ORESA Ventures. ORESA Ventures invests in unlisted companies in growth industries in Central and Eastern Europe. Approximately 70% of total assets amounting to MUSD 86 are invested in Poland. ORESA Ventures has been listed on the Stockholm Stock Exchange I OVSA.ST I since 1997 in the form of Swedish Depositary Receipts.
